    Thanks to barbsbus for the lovely hand-worked "Come Float With Me" doll quilt I received. This cute duck is a puffy chenille and then individually formed and appliqued petals for the flowers, embroidered and painted frog and grass, and the neatest black-threaded buttonhole stitch to secure the binding. And I must highlight the hand-quilted "baptist fan" design on the light blue denim background.

    Please note the lovely chain stitch on the label Barb put on the back.

    I am so lucky to have such a talented partner and what a lovely addition to our doll quilt show. Thanks again, Barb, from Kathy in Colorado
